UK PM Burnham Exchanged Messages With Wiles Impersonator

UK Prime Minister Andy Burnham exchanged messages with an impersonator. The impersonator claimed to be Susie Wiles.

Wiles is Donald Trump's chief of staff in the US. BBC, The Guardian and the Financial Times reported the story.

Only a few messages were sent between them. No messages contained important information.

Concerns arose after the contact was noticed. The British Embassy in Washington, D.C. quickly alerted the White House.

Politico first reported this security breach. Downing Street declined to comment on it.

Burnham became UK prime minister on July 20 2026. This incident follows a similar case from May 2025.

Then someone posing as Wiles contacted senior officials and business leaders. The FBI and White House opened a probe. Wiles believed her phone contacts had been hacked.
